Arthrobacter phage Brontis
Know something about this phage that we don't? Modify its data.
Detailed Information for Phage Brontis | |
Discovery Information | |
Isolation Host | Arthrobacter globiformis B-2979 |
Found By | Sawyer Sides and Anya Gonzalez |
Year Found | 2025 |
Location Found | Taos, NM United States |
Finding Institution | Gonzaga University |
Program | Science Education Alliance-Phage Hunters Advancing Genomics and Evolutionary Science |
From enriched soil sample? | Yes |
Isolation Temperature | 21°C |
GPS Coordinates | 36.35565 N, 105.58058 W Map |
Discovery Notes | A dry and sandy environment with rocks, sage, and other organic matter. Ground was slightly frozen. |
Naming Notes | The name is a spin on the author Charlotte Brontë's name and also means thunder. |
